logo

Output e9396833970f375c18c487130a0b4323269e4756f8d7f7c24aa0229623fe879a:0

value
11344965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0410a2a528327fc9e3f5af7914c2aa3cfae7433 OP_EQUAL
address
3KDZaQvmFRDQj4by8XmAhLUZbEedoHKpyQ
transaction
e9396833970f375c18c487130a0b4323269e4756f8d7f7c24aa0229623fe879a